What does it mean to have faith as a mustard seed?
And Jesus said unto them, Because of your unbelief: for verily I say unto you, If ye have faith as a grain of mustard seed, ye shall say unto this mountain, Remove hence to yonder place; and it shall remove; and nothing shall be impossible unto you. Matthew 17:20
A mustard seed is a small round seed about 1 to 2 millimeters in diameter.
Faith is believing in something even though you can’t see it, and you take action on that belief to make it happen.
So just imagine, if you have that small measure of faith and use it, you would make the impossible possible.
